LEWISTON — With loved ones by his side, Paul Roger Westleigh, 69, of Lewiston, passed away unexpectedly Tuesday, March 27, at Central Maine Medical Center, due to complications from influenza A.
He was born Jan. 25, 1949, in Lewiston, the son of Arthur H. Westleigh and Paulette M. Roy Westleigh. He was educated in Lewiston schools and graduated from Lewiston High School in the Class of 1967.
Paul worked at Lewiston Welding and Dom Moreau Electrical before starting a 38-year career with Bath Iron Works, retiring in 2012. He worked as an electrician on the ships for 13 years before transferring into the BMDA in the electrical design department. He enjoyed this new job and over the years was a mentor to many.
He married Cathy Burdin on Aug. 29, 1970, in Lewiston. They raised their two children in Lewiston and lived on River Road for over 40 years. He found his piece of “heaven” in a camp in Shirley. It was where he enjoyed the quiet of the North Woods, the pristine waters for fishing and boating, and woods for hunting and four-wheeling.
After he and Cathy retired they were able to spend more time at camp, where he worked hard to make it a home away from home for them. It became a gathering place for family and friends, which he enjoyed. He and his son spent many weeks there during hunting season, while his daughter has fond memories of sitting outside with their coffee at the beginning of each day. His grandson spent time there from an early age and loved fishing with his Pepere.
When in Lewiston, he could often be found at his campsite on the Androscoggin River with a line in the water watching the sun go down. He was a lover of all kinds of music, old television and radio shows, and the computer. Many have expressed experiences and words to describe Paul. He lived life his way; was a smart, funny, sarcastic, loving, giving, hardworking, tell-it-like-it-is kind of guy, quick to forgive with a magnetic personality and a “special” sense of humor. He was taken much too soon and will be missed by many.
